The New England Patriots’ new starting quarterback Mac Jones just signed with another local team: Brockton-based HarborOne Bank.

Jones will be the face of HarborOne for two years, appearing in radio and television commercials, plus in direct mail and social media ads and on HarborOne’s website. He’ll also make public appearances to support the brand.

“I know that fans across New England are excited to have Mac at quarterback, and at HarborOne we’re thrilled he is joining our team,” HarborOne CEO James Blake said in a statement. “Mac and HarborOne share the same work ethic, a commitment to excellence, and a passion for giving back to the community.  Mac is a terrific ambassador for HarborOne, and we know our customers will relate to him in a very positive way.”

The Patriots picked up Jones in the first round of the 2021 draft. Prior to joining New England, Jones was the quarterback of the 2021 National Championship team at the University of Alabama.  A Heisman Trophy finalist, Jones recorded four of the program’s 400-plus yard passing performances in team history, most by any one quarterback at Alabama and tied for the most in a single season in SEC history.

“Being new to New England, two things were extremely important to Mac as he looked to make the area his home. One was the need for a real sense of community and the other was supporting causes closest to him,” Jones’ marketing agent Dan Everett said in a statement. “When he had the opportunity to partner with HarborOne he knew it was the right choice as they have the same passion and belief in a strong community. They both love to give back and Mac is truly looking forward to making that a central part of this partnership.”
